Pen and Ink Drawing

X432 (2 semester units in Art)

Explore both traditional and innovative approaches to line drawing with pen and ink. Demonstrations introduce the different types of pens, papers, and inks. Course projects cover a full repertoire of line-making techniques, including gesture, contour, hatching, stippling, developed lines, and free-style lines, as well as the use of ink washes for grounds and shading. Note: Bring black felt-tip, gel, or Rollerball drawing pens and a 9" x 12" sketchbook to the first class.

Prerequisite: Drawing Fundamentals X405 or consent of instructor.
